Advanced Technology: Breton Trinity at the Core of Our Process
Precision and efficiency are central to our work, and the newest addition to our facility, the Breton Trinity, takes both to the next level. This advanced CNC saw jet system combines traditional saw cutting with waterjet precision, allowing our team to switch between cutting modes without repositioning the slab. The result? Cleaner cuts, less waste, and improved material yield.

Designed for high-volume production, the Breton Trinity’s innovative features—including dual waterjet nozzles, vacuum lifters, bridge-mounted cameras, and an integrated label printer—ensure consistent accuracy and speed, even with complex designs. This significant performance step complements our broader vision for efficient, environmentally responsible fabrication.
Long-Term Water Conservation: Built-In Recycling from Day One
From the very start of our operations, Crown Marble & Granite installed a custom-designed closed-loop water recycling system—long before sustainability became an industry trend. This system continues to serve as the backbone of our environmentally safe production process.

Unlike conventional setups that waste thousands of litres daily, our facility reclaims up to 98% of all technical water used in cutting, polishing, and cleaning. This protects a vital natural resource and ensures our shop remains clean, safe, and efficient.
Our water conservation system:
- Was designed and implemented at the inception of production
- Reduces freshwater dependency and eliminates wastewater discharge
- Supports consistent machine performance and a cleaner shop environment
Slurry Management: Responsible Waste Removal
Fine stone dust and slurry are inevitable in any stone fabrication process. At Crown, we’ve always treated this byproduct with the same care and attention as any raw material. Our integrated filtration and removal systems capture and isolate over 25 tons of cut and polish slurry annually.

Rather than allowing this waste to build up or enter the local ecosystem, it is carefully collected and removed through approved environmental disposal methods—keeping our operations clean and our impact minimal.
